Bootstrap

RUOYI 框架教程 11 | 若依主页面调用类目表,写入主表相关信息,居然这么简单!(第九篇~)

 若依教程独家分享!点赞+关注,一起从「蒟蒻」变成「大佬」~

1主页面调用类目表,写入主表相关信息,你是这么写的么?

不采用数表结构,实现主页面调取其他表信息,并写入主表。如下场景所示:选择品种信息时,弹出框中带出品种信息,双击回显至新增页面,并存入品种表中。

2代码实现!?

1,在主页面的调用处加上点击事件



//脚本文件中加入点击事件
function importPBase() {
 //pBaseUrl 为类目表列表请求
 var pBaseUrl = ctx + "kfk/kft" + "/getpBase";
 //$.modal.open为弹出窗口,用于显示类目列表
 $.modal.open("请您选择需要的类目", pBaseUrl);
 }

2,类目列表调整

将生成的类目表直接复制,去掉操作列使用,在类目列表中加入双击行事件,方便双击直接选中指定的类目,如:

//添加onDblClickRow: submitHandler
function submitHandler(row, $element) {
     parent.$('#pz').val(row.pz);
     parent.$('#pg').val(row.pg);
     parent.$('#cnpg').val(row.ggxh);
     parent.$('#cnpz').val(row.wlmc);
     parent.$('#cnpzpg').val(row.wlmcggxh);
     parent.$('#buuid').val(row.buuid);
     $.modal.close();
    }

3,Controller调整


@GetMapping ( "/getpBase" )  
public String getpBase ( ) {    
  return "com-sys/ppBase" ;  
} 

4,源码获取方式:

如果想了解更多若依教程,你也可能对这些感兴趣: